A bride caused a stir both online and at her wedding ceremony after she refused to repeat the popular line ‘for richer, for poorer in her wedding vows.
In the viral video posted by @morganscottfilms on TikTok, the bride repeated every other part of the vow but when it came to the part where she had to say ‘for richer, for poorer’ she rephrased it to ‘for richer, for richer’.
She couldn’t keep her composure as she burst into laughter as well as her husband, the officiating pastor and the whole congregation.

Single Mum Cancels Wedding After Fiance’s Family Says She Can’t Move In With Her Kid
Meanwhile, a strong single mum has sacrificed her wedding for the love of her child after her fiancé and his family refused to accept her baby.
The unidentified mother of one was on the verge of tying the knot with her lover, but a fallout between both parties collapsed the wedding plans.
The woman had a child from her previous relationship, which didn’t work out, but her new-found lover does not accept her moving into his home with her baby. A decision that her fiancé’s family firmly supports.
